    I am writing to document the timeline and details surrounding my medical care that began on…read moreNovember 28, 2023. During an initial consultation, Dr. Philip Bosch diagnosed me with Interstitial Cystitis, a diagnosis made without conducting any diagnostic tests. Following this, I was advised to undergo bladder instillation treatments twice weekly throughout December. In January, I advocated for further investigation and requested a bladder cystoscopy. The procedure subsequently revealed no abnormalities within my bladder. Despite this finding, Dr. Bosch suggested that cystoscopy was not the definitive method for diagnosing Interstitial Cystitis. Throughout this period, I consistently reported persistent pain during my instillation appointments, yet I was repeatedly assured of my eventual recovery and healing. As my symptoms continued without improvement, I eventually suggested that the source of my discomfort might be ovarian rather than bladder-related and requested a referral to a gynecologist. Consequently, I was referred to Dr. Karen Kohatsu. Regrettably, Dr. Kohatsu also proceeded without conducting comprehensive diagnostic tests to ascertain the underlying cause of my symptoms. My bladder instillation treatment continued for approximately ten months under this course of care. My situation significantly shifted when I sought a consultation with Dr. Daniel Burgess, a surgeon based in Encinitas. Dr. Burgess demonstrated a thorough understanding of my symptoms and, despite not being a gynecologist, promptly recognized the possibility of Endometriosis, facilitating an immediate referral to a specialist in that field. Following extensive diagnostic testing by the referred gynecologist, I received a confirmed diagnosis of Stage 4 Endometriosis. This advanced stage of the disease necessitated a complete hysterectomy, oophorectomy, and cervix removal. Post-operative findings tragically revealed that the Endometriosis had also spread to my rectum. It is my profound concern that an earlier and accurate diagnosis could have potentially prevented the extensive progression of the disease to my rectum and necessitated such invasive surgery. The prolonged period of misdiagnosis and the diagnostic approach taken during the initial phases of my care have led to significant distress and a far more severe and irreversible treatment outcome than might otherwise have been necessary.
